MONTREAL (November 26, 2016) - A settlement has been reached between Lucian Bute and the District of Columbia Athletic Commission, several months after an initial anti-doping test result was announcement regarding traces of Ostarin found in Bute's urine samples this past May.Following the World Boxing Council (WBC) super middleweight world title bout between defending champion Badou Jack and challenger Bute, which ended in a draw, a positive test result was announced to the general surprise of Bute. Since then, however, in-depth analyses has demonstrated beyond all doubt that this result was due to contamination of nutritional supplements, prescribed by Bute's conditioning trainer and created by a laboratory in California. Unstoppable! Ushona Gets Second Shot At WBF World Title

When Namibian favorite Bethuel “Unstoppable” Ushona lost a controversial decision for the WBF World Welterweight title to Germany´s Deniz Ilbay last June, the World Boxing Federation executive committee soon after ordered an immediate rematch.  However, Ilbay showed no desire to settle the score in the ring, but rather chose to run away with his disputed win and vacate the title.  So now Ushona will take on former European champion Rafal Jackiewicz from Poland for the vacant title on December 3 in Winhoek, headlining a big show promoted by Salute Boxing Academy. This will be a clash between two very experienced boxers. Undefeated Prospects Sonny Fredrickson & Tyler McCreary Added to Kovalev-Ward Undercard

Toledo, Ohio (November 14, 2016) - Undefeated fighters super lightweight Sonny "Pretty Boi" Fredrickson (14-0, 9 KO's) and featherweight Tyler "Golden Child" McCreary (11-0, 6 KO's) will see action on November 19, as part of the highly-anticipated Light Heavyweight Unification showdown between Sergey Kovalev and Andre Ward at the T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as, Nevada. Fredrickson and McCreary, both natives of Toledo, Ohio, will both perform on their biggest stage to date. The two will be featured on the Kovalev-Ward freeview telecast which begins at 7:00 p.m. ET/4:00 p.m. PT on the Pay-Per-View events channel prior to the official telecast, and to be announced cable, satellite, and telco channels. Salita Strikes Again, as ‘Detroit Brawl’ Leaves Motown Boxing Fans Breathless

Promoter Dmitriy Salita and his matchmaker, Dennis Turner, did it again tonight (Saturday, November 12) with their latest "Detroit Brawl" at the Masonic Temple in Downtown Detroit, as they put on another terrific night of fights.  The left side of the bout sheet is never a haven on a Salita show and tonight was another example of that. In the six-round bantamweight main event, Detroit's undefeated James "OG" Gordon Smith (11-0, 6 KOs) put on another of his typical performances, meaning he was in a back-and-forth slugfest, this time against a battle tank made in Tashkent, Uzbekistan, named Olim "The Muslim Warrior" Nazarov (14-3, 8 KOs). Banner Promotions Shelestyuk, Villa and Ndongeni shine this past Friday night – Press Release

CORONA, Calif. (Nov. 7, 2016) - Taras "The Real Deal Shelestyuk, Xolisani Ndongeni,and Ruben Villa all remained undefeated this past Friday night at the Omega Events Center in Corona, California.  Shelestyuk (15-0, 9 KOs), the 2012 Olympic Games Bronze Medalist for Ukraine, was victorious by the scores of 96-93 twice and 95-94. Despite a gutsy, gritty performance, Herrera (15-4-1, 8 KOs), of Chicago, IL., had a 3-fight winning streak end. There were no knockdowns. Southpaw Shelestyuk, who entered the ring ranked No. 9 in the WBO and No. 13 in the WBA, turned back a determined bid by Herrera to win, despite getting docked a point for excessive holding in the fifth round.
